CM dedicates developmental projects worth Rs. 14 crore in Shimla Rural AC

Chief Minister Jai Ram Thakur dedicated development projects worth Rs. 14 crore in Shimla Rural Vidhan Sabha area of Shimla district today.
Chief Minister inaugurated Science block of Government Senior Secondary School Banuna constructed within an outlay of Rs. 3.34 crore, Police post at village Jalog in Tehsil Sunni with an expenditure of Rs. 2.01 crore and Primary Health Center at Dharogda in Tehsil Sunni at cost of Rs. 1.02 crore. He also inaugurated building of GSSS Dharogda in Tehsil Sunni constructed with an expenditure of Rs. 1.14 crore, Gadkan Barati road under NABARD in Sunni of Rs. 5.12 crore and building of Primary Health Center Jawahar Nagar Gadkan at Sunni constructed with an outlay of Rs. 1.37 crore
While addressing a public meeting at Jalog the Chief Minister announced to open SDM office at Sunni and Government Degree College at Jalog in Gram Panchayat Ogli in district Shimla.
He said that provision of fund for construction of temple at Gram Panchayat Ogli would be made and the matter of providing budget for construction of ground at Karyali in Shimla Rural Vidhan Sabha Area under Khelo India would be taken up with Government of India.
He also assured to sympathetically consider various developmental demands of the area.
He also announced Rs. 15 thousand each to Mahila Mandals of the area.
